Embarking on an artificial grass installation project can drastically enhance your outdoor space. A well-planned and expertly executed installation will yield a lush, green lawn that stays vibrant year-round, eliminating the need for time-consuming maintenance tasks such as mowing, watering, and fertilizing. Before you dive into this exciting endeavor, it's crucial to familiarize yourself with the essential steps involved in ensuring a successful artificial grass installation.

  • First, carefully assess your lawn's size. This will determine the amount of artificial grass you require and help you calculate your budget.
  • Subsequently, condition the existing lawn surface to ensure a smooth and even foundation for the new grass. This may involve getting rid of debris, firming up the soil, and adding a viable layer of gravel.
  • Finally, lay down the artificial grass in sections, attaching it firmly to the ground using specialized anchors.

Keep in mind proper drainage is essential to prevent water stagnation beneath the artificial grass. Incorporate a drainage system during the installation process to affirm optimal water flow and prevent potential damage to your lawn.

Turf Wars: Real vs. Artificial Grass Showdown

Choosing the right surface for your lawn can be a tough decision, especially when you're weighing the pros and cons of real grass against its artificial counterpart. Both options have their own unique advantages, but also come with some challenges. Real grass offers that classic look and feel, while artificial turf provides a low-maintenance solution that can withstand heavy use. But which one truly reigns supreme? It all depends on your individual needs and priorities.

  • Think about your budget: Real grass requires ongoing care, including mowing, watering, and fertilizing. Artificial turf has a higher upfront price but can save you money in the long run.
  • Factor your lifestyle: If you have a busy schedule or live in a dry climate, artificial turf might be a better choice. Real grass thrives with regular care, making it ideal for homeowners who enjoy spending time outdoors.
  • Look at your environmental impact: Real grass helps absorb carbon dioxide and reduce air pollution, but it also requires water and fertilizer which can harm the environment. Artificial turf is more environmentally responsible in this regard, but its production and disposal can have an impact.

Finally, the best choice for you will depend on your personal preferences. There's no one-size-fits-all solution, so weigh the advantages and disadvantages carefully before making a decision.
